University Fires President After Alleged Cover-Up

Eastern Michigan University has fired its president, John Fallon, after he was accused of covering up a student's rape and murder in her dorm room last year. The status of the school's Vice President of Student Affairs and Public Safety Director still hasn't been determined. Tracy Samilton of Michigan Radio reports.
